Delta Begins Selling Tickets Through Facebook

Delta Air Lines on Thursday launched 'Ticket Window', enabling bookings directly from Facebook and other social media sites.

Qantas-Emirates Alliance Given Green Light By Australia

Australia's competition watchdog on Thursday gave Qantas and Emirates Airlines permission to launch their global alliance.

Boeing 747-8 Intercontinental Test Plane Blows Tire on Landing in Seattle

A Boeing 747-8 Intercontinental test aircraft blew a tire while landing at Boeing Field Saturday afternoon.

Garuda Forced to Cancel Flights Due to Crew Scheduling System Glitch

Continuing problems with Garuda Indonesia's new automated crew rotation system resulted in the cancellation of 11 flights and the delays of another six, officials said Tuesday.
